Here's an alphabetic guide to the greatest parts of the nation's number one state.

A- Ann Arbor.

Michigan Alumni

Home of the Big House, the University of Michigan, Washtenaw Dairy, and Zingerman's Deli. Also home to some of the worst traffic, stay away from State Street on gameday.

B- Bronner's CHRISTtmas Wonderland.

Pure Michigan

The world's largest Christmas store. Open 361 days a year. Ornaments. Trees. Santa. Happiness. A Christmas Emporium that even Buddy the Elf could take notes on.

F- Frankenmuth

A Bavarian Paradise. Home of the greatest chicken in all of America, classic German food and entertainment, craft breweries, museums, and of course, The Cheese Haus.

J- Joe Louis Arena.

Detroit Metro Times

Or "The Joe." One of the most historically claimed ice rinks in all of America. Home of "Fight Night at the Joe" and four legendary Stanley Cup teams. RIP, Joe. Little Caesars Arena might have all the bells and whistles, but my heart still lies under the Gordie Howe Entrance.

M- Mackinac Island

Not Mack-in-ac. Mack-in-AWWWW. Only the greatest vacation place of all time. Not just in Michigan, but the entire country. Horse-drawn buggies, fudge, bicycles, The Pink Pony, The Grand Hotel, more fudge, the Mighty Mac, and miles of Pure Michigan shoreline.
